Faith, in its most correct form, never removes responsibility; it removes fear of responsibility. The results are complete opposites with the greater saying, 'God's will is my delight.'

This quote from ---Criss Jami--- in "Killosophy" eloquently captures the nuanced relationship between faith and responsibility. It challenges a common misconception that faith somehow absolves us of our duties or obligations. Instead, the author makes a profound distinction: genuine faith does not eliminate responsibility itself but eradicates the fear associated with it. This reflects a deep internal transformation where faith empowers individuals to face their responsibilities without hesitation or anxiety.

The follow-up statement, "God's will is my delight," further illustrates a mindset of acceptance and joy in embracing one's role and path in life. It conveys that embracing responsibility underpinned by faith is not a burden but a source of pleasure and fulfillment, echoing the idea that supreme trust in a higher purpose can shift our experiences from dread to delight. This shift in perspective is vital in many spiritual and philosophical traditions where human agency and divine ordination coexist harmoniously.

Reflecting on this, it is clear that striving to remove fear through faith fosters courage, motivation, and resilience. It encourages personal accountability while offering spiritual comfort, meaning that one does not walk alone in their endeavors. Hence, the quote invites us to rethink how we perceive faith — not as an escape from life's demands but as a source of strength that enables us to embrace responsibility with open hearts and fearless spirits.
